Output 5007628db7333583f3f51e8a1999b1ca8bf84199027bea6c3447a4f0eb205d0b:1

value
311319
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 447a0a9166cfe57886edc96d889ed7e166e8a17b OP_EQUALVERIFY OP_CHECKSIG
address
17F59d3BtPL6sG4nShEZS8ujxiT3S1T1Ny
transaction
5007628db7333583f3f51e8a1999b1ca8bf84199027bea6c3447a4f0eb205d0b
spent
true